PLG1 Eaton Crouse-Hinds: Eaton Crouse-Hinds series PLG conduit plug, Rigid/IMC, Steel, 1/2", Recessed
Product Name
Eaton Crouse-Hinds series PLG conduit plug
Catalog Number
PLG1
UPC
782274565309
Product Length/Depth
0.84 in
Product Height
0.84 in
Product Width
0.56 in
Product Weight
0.06 lb
Area classification
Hazardous/Classified Locations
Standards type
NEC/CEC
NEC hazardous rating
Class I, Division 1 Class I, Division 2 Class II, Division 1 Class II, Division 2 Class III
Conduit type
Rigid/IMC
Type
Recessed
Trade size
1/2"
Material
Steel

The PLG1 is designed for 1/2 inch trade-size rigid or IMC conduit. Begin by preparing the conduit, ensuring the receptacle area is clean and free of debris. Align the plug with the conduit opening, insert fully, and verify the recessed seal engages evenly around the circumference. Use appropriate hardware if specified by Eaton documentation and follow local NEC/CEC guidelines for hazardous locations during final inspection.
The PLG1 is NEC/CEC compliant and rated for Hazardous/Classified Locations, including Class I Division 1 and 2, Class II Division 1 and 2, and Class III. These ratings support safe operation in environments with flammable gases, vapors, dust, and other hazardous conditions, aligning with typical industrial, chemical, and energy facility requirements.
